Located in Mayenne, Mont des Avaloirs is the highest point of the Armorican massif. It is part of the Normandy-Maine Regional Natural Park and enjoys the status of a Global Geopark. The belvedere, built in 1994 and covered with a magnificent colorful fresco, painted in 2019 by the Franco-British artist Seb Toussaint. It offers a 360° view of all the surrounding forests and peaks.

Frequently Asked Questions

What natural features can I explore near Boulay-les-Ifs?

The region offers several natural highlights. You can visit the Mont des Avaloirs viewpoint, the highest point of the Armorican massif, offering a 360-degree panorama. The area is also part of the Regional Natural Park of Normandie-Maine, known for its scenic beauty. The countryside around Beaumont-sur-Sarthe and the peaceful Mayenne valley also provide opportunities for enjoying nature.

Are there historical sites or charming villages to visit?

Yes, the area is rich in history and picturesque villages. Saint-Céneri-le-Gérei — Village and Stone Bridge is classified among France's 'Most Beautiful Villages' and developed from a 7th-century hermitage. Saint-Léonard-des-Bois is known for its typical regional houses and picturesque square. Other notable historical sites include Sillé-le-Guillaume with its 11th-century château, Lassay-les-Châteaux featuring two 15th-century castles, and Jublains, where you can explore ancient Roman ruins.

What makes Saint-Céneri-le-Gérei a notable village?

Saint-Céneri-le-Gérei is recognized as one of France's 'Most Beautiful Villages.' It originated from a 7th-century hermitage and is known for its historical bridge, picturesque setting on the southern edge of the Normandy region, and its past as an inspiration for painters like Corot and Courbet.

Can I find any unique or 'hidden gem' spots?

For a unique historical gem, visit Saint Mars-sur-la-Futaie, home to the oldest known tree in France, a Hawthorn, located beside the village church. Les Jardins de la Mansonière, an 8 km drive away, offers a lovely garden experience in a charming village. The small village of La Roche-Mabile, though small, is appreciated for its stone houses and hilly landscapes along the Véloscénie route.

What is the highest point in the region, and what does it offer?

The highest point in the region is the Mont des Avaloirs viewpoint, standing at 416 meters. It is the highest point of the Armorican massif and features a belvedere with a colorful fresco, offering a magnificent 360-degree panorama of the surrounding forests and peaks.

What is Saint-Léonard-des-Bois known for?

Saint-Léonard-des-Bois is a settlement recognized for its typical regional houses and a picturesque square. Historically, it was among the first tourist offices in France, initially promoting the 24 Hours of Le Mans race.

Are there any ancient Roman ruins to explore nearby?

Yes, you can explore ancient Roman ruins in Jublains, located about 32 km from Boulay-les-Ifs. This site offers a glimpse into the region's Roman past with remnants of an ancient city.
